The report urges organizations to begin post-quantum cryptography (PQC) pilots now, framing success as the identification of interoperability obstacles, skill and knowledge gaps, cryptographic inventory deficiencies, vendor readiness shortfalls, and process automation needs. It emphasizes that pilots should intentionally surface risks to manage the transition rather than prove immediate readiness, and that waiting for ecosystem maturity cedes control to regulators, customers, and attackers. Early experimentation provides clarity on vulnerabilities, dependencies, and timelines, enabling proactive planning and reduced implementation risk.
